Responsibilities:
- Collaborate with our team of healthcare professionals to develop and implement comprehensive patient care plans based on a holistic approach.
- Conduct thorough physical examinations and assess patients' medical histories to diagnose, treat, and manage acute and chronic illnesses.
- Order, perform, and interpret diagnostic tests, such as blood work and X-rays, to facilitate accurate diagnoses and treatment plans.
- Prescribe and administer appropriate medications, treatments, and therapies, ensuring patient safety and adherence to established protocols.
- Provide education and counseling to patients and their families, empowering them to actively participate in managing their health conditions.
- Collaborate with other healthcare providers, including physicians and specialists, to coordinate and optimize patient care across different disciplines.
- Document patient encounters accurately and efficiently, maintaining comprehensive medical records that comply with regulatory standards.

Qualifications:
- Valid Nurse Practitioner license and certification in the state of Pennsylvania.
- Master's degree in Nursing with specialization as a Nurse Practitioner.
- Proven clinical experience in primary care, geriatrics, or a related field.
- Exceptional interpersonal skills and the ability to communicate effectively with patients, families, and multidisciplinary healthcare teams.
- Strong critical thinking and problem-solving abilities, with a focus on evidence-based practice and patient-centered care.
- Proficiency in using electronic health records and other healthcare technologies.
- Dedication to continuous professional development and keeping up-to-date with the latest advancements in healthcare.
